Strip of bobbin lace with c-shaped motif made with circles, Strip of natural-colored bobbin lace: Lille lace. Scattering pattern of square ribbons with, below, on the center line, a repeating pattern of a one-sidedly oriented c-shaped motif of openwork circles or so-called 'pins'. Along the underside of the strip are circles or berries, crowned with three narrow leaves. All circles are made with thicker and shiny contour threads, along which a decorative soil has been applied. Hardly any full work has been applied, only the three narrow leaves of the berries and a few narrow leaves in the c-shaped motif are made in linen. The top and bottom of the strip are finished straight, with the bottom provided with picots., anonymous, Belgium, c. 1830 - c. 1850, linen (material), Lille lace, l 190 cm × w 5.2 cm ×, 2.5 cm.
